Understanding Magnesium Glycinate

Magnesium glycinate is a highly bioavailable form of magnesium, an essential mineral for various bodily functions. It is a compound where magnesium is bound to the amino acid glycine, creating a highly absorbable and gentle form of magnesium supplementation.

Magnesium glycinate is a supplement that combines magnesium with glycine, a non-essential amino acid. This combination enhances the absorption of magnesium, making it an effective way to address magnesium deficiency. The amino acid glycine has a calming effect on the nervous system, which can be beneficial for individuals experiencing anxiety or stress. Magnesium glycinate is often recommended for its ability to promote relaxation and improve sleep quality.

The bioavailability of magnesium glycinate is one of its key advantages. The compound is easily absorbed by the small intestine, ensuring that the body can utilize the magnesium effectively. This is particularly important for individuals who have difficulty absorbing magnesium from other sources.

Magnesium glycinate differs from other magnesium supplements primarily due to its superior absorption rate and minimal gastrointestinal side effects. Unlike magnesium oxide, which is commonly used for constipation relief, or magnesium citrate, known for its laxative properties, magnesium glycinate is formulated for optimal bioavailability without causing digestive disturbances.

Magnesium SupplementAbsorption RateGastrointestinal Side Effects
Magnesium GlycinateHighMinimal
Magnesium OxideLowCommon
Magnesium CitrateModerateLaxative Effects

As shown in the table, magnesium glycinate stands out for its high absorption rate and minimal gastrointestinal side effects, making it an ideal choice for long-term supplementation.

Magnesium is vital for numerous physiological processes that keep the body functioning properly. It is involved in over 300 biochemical reactions, making it a crucial element for maintaining optimal health.

Magnesium plays a critical role in various bodily functions, including energy production, nerve function, and muscle relaxation. It also helps regulate blood pressure and supports the health of bones. With its wide range of benefits, magnesium is an essential nutrient that many people don’t consume enough of through their diet.

Research indicates that approximately 60% of people in the United States have a magnesium deficiency. Many factors contribute to this issue, including modern agricultural practices, food processing, and the prevalence of processed foods in the Standard American Diet. Certain populations, such as older adults and those with type 2 diabetes, are at a higher risk of experiencing magnesium deficiency and related symptoms.

PopulationRisk Factors for Magnesium DeficiencyPotential Health Impacts
Older AdultsDecreased dietary intake, gastrointestinal disordersMuscle cramps, fatigue, hypertension
Individuals with Type 2 DiabetesInsulin resistance, increased urinary excretionPoor blood sugar control, cardiovascular disease
People Consuming High Amounts of Processed FoodsLow magnesium content in processed foodsDeficiency symptoms, cardiovascular issues

The benefits of magnesium glycinate are multifaceted, ranging from improved sleep to enhanced heart health. This versatile supplement has been shown to have a positive impact on various aspects of overall health.

Magnesium glycinate has been linked to improved sleep quality and reduced anxiety. By regulating the body’s internal clock and promoting relaxation, it can help individuals achieve a restful night’s sleep.

The magnesium in magnesium glycinate plays a crucial role in muscle function, helping to reduce muscle cramps and spasms. This makes it a valuable supplement for athletes and individuals who experience muscle discomfort.

Research has demonstrated that magnesium glycinate can help regulate blood sugar levels, making it a potentially useful supplement for individuals with diabetes or those at risk of developing the condition. By supporting insulin sensitivity, magnesium glycinate can contribute to overall metabolic health.

Magnesium glycinate supports heart health by helping to regulate electrical impulses in the heart and promoting normal blood pressure levels. Studies have shown that magnesium can help relax blood vessel walls, potentially leading to reduced blood pressure

By addressing potential underlying nutritional deficiencies, magnesium glycinate supplementation may complement conventional treatments for hypertension. Additionally, multiple clinical studies have associated higher magnesium intake with reduced risk of stroke, heart failure, and other cardiovascular events.

Recognizing the signs that indicate a need for magnesium supplementation is vital. Magnesium glycinate supplements can be particularly beneficial for individuals with certain health conditions or those experiencing specific symptoms.

Magnesium deficiency can manifest through various symptoms. Common indicators include muscle cramps, fatigue, and anxiety. People experiencing these symptoms may benefit from magnesium supplementation, especially if their diet is lacking in magnesium-rich foods.

  • Muscle cramps and spasms
  • Fatigue and weakness
  • Anxiety and restlessness

Certain health conditions can increase the body’s demand for magnesium. For instance, individuals with diabetes may experience excessive urination, leading to magnesium loss. Similarly, people with gastrointestinal diseases like Crohn’s disease or celiac disease may have impaired magnesium absorption.

  • Diabetes and excessive urination
  • Gastrointestinal diseases (Crohn’s, celiac disease)
  • Use of certain medications like diuretics and antibiotics

Understanding the correct dosage of magnesium glycinate is crucial for maximizing its benefits. The appropriate dose can vary based on factors such as age, gender, and health status.

The daily recommended intake of magnesium varies across different age groups and genders. Generally, adult men require about 400-420 mg per day, while adult women need about 310-320 mg per day. Pregnant women may require higher doses, typically around 350-360 mg per day. It’s essential to consult with a healthcare provider to determine the most appropriate dose for your specific needs.

Magnesium glycinate supplements are available in pill or powder form and are best taken with meals to minimize stomach upset and enhance absorption. Dividing the daily dose into two or three smaller doses throughout the day can optimize results. For sleep improvement, consider taking magnesium glycinate 1-2 hours before bedtime. Always consult with a healthcare provider before starting supplementation, especially if you’re taking prescription medications.

When starting magnesium glycinate supplementation, begin with a lower dose and gradually increase to the recommended amount to minimize potential side effects. This approach allows your body to adjust to the supplement.

While magnesium glycinate is generally considered safe, it’s crucial to be aware of potential side effects and take necessary precautions. As with any supplement, the risk of adverse effects can be minimized by understanding how to use it correctly.

Magnesium glycinate can cause gastrointestinal side effects, including diarrhea, nausea, and abdominal cramping in some individuals. These effects are often mild and temporary, but if they persist, it’s advisable to consult a healthcare professional.

Magnesium supplements can interact with certain medications, such as antibiotics and blood thinners. It’s essential to consult with a healthcare provider before starting magnesium glycinate, especially if you’re taking prescription medications. As noted, “Talk to your healthcare team before taking a magnesium supplement, especially if you have kidney disease, are pregnant, or are taking other medications.”

If you have pre-existing medical conditions, particularly kidney disease, or are pregnant/breastfeeding, consult a healthcare professional before taking magnesium glycinate. Additionally, if you experience any unusual or severe side effects, discontinue use and seek medical advice promptly.

Incorporating magnesium-rich foods into your diet is a natural way to support your overall health. Consuming a variety of whole foods can provide adequate magnesium for many individuals.

Magnesium can be found in abundance in green leafy vegetables, beans, lentils, seeds, and nuts. Opting for foods grown in healthy organic soils can maximize magnesium intake, as these soils tend to have higher nutrient and mineral content. However, due to modern agricultural practices, the mineral content in many foods has been significantly reduced.

While a well-planned diet rich in unprocessed foods can provide sufficient magnesium, certain factors like soil depletion and increased physiological demands may necessitate magnesium supplementation. For people with higher magnesium requirements, combining dietary sources with targeted supplements can be beneficial. FAQ

What are the benefits of taking a magnesium supplement?

Taking a magnesium supplement can help alleviate symptoms of deficiency, such as muscle cramps, anxiety, and depression, while also supporting overall health, including heart health and blood sugar regulation.

How does magnesium help with blood pressure?

Magnesium helps to relax blood vessels, improving blood flow and reducing blood pressure. It also counteracts the effects of stress hormones, which can contribute to high blood pressure.

Can magnesium supplements help with anxiety and depression?

Yes, magnesium supplements have been shown to help alleviate symptoms of anxiety and depression by regulating neurotransmitters and promoting a sense of calm.

What is the recommended dose of magnesium glycinate?

The recommended dose varies by age and gender, but generally ranges from 200-400 mg per day. It’s best to consult with a healthcare professional to determine the optimal dose for your individual needs.

Are there any potential side effects of taking magnesium supplements?

Common side effects include gastrointestinal upset, such as diarrhea or nausea. High doses can also cause kidney strain, so it’s essential to consult with a healthcare professional before taking magnesium supplements, especially if you have pre-existing kidney issues.

Can I get enough magnesium through my diet alone?

While it’s possible to get enough magnesium through a balanced diet that includes magnesium-rich foods like dark leafy greens, nuts, and beans, many people still require supplementation to meet their daily needs.

How does magnesium impact muscle function and cramps?

Magnesium plays a crucial role in muscle function, helping to regulate muscle contractions and relaxations. It can also help alleviate muscle cramps, spasms, and soreness.

Are there any drug interactions I should be aware of when taking magnesium supplements?

Yes, magnesium supplements can interact with certain medications, such as blood thinners, antibiotics, and medications for diabetes and heart disease. Consult with a healthcare professional to ensure safe use.
